Quanta is a **local-first AI code editor** built on VS Code OSS, powered by a high-performance Rust backend. It gives you a complete agentic coding experience — reading files, writing code, running terminals, applying LSP fixes, and managing git — all driven by local LLMs through [Ollama](https://ollama.ai). Cloud providers (OpenAI, Anthropic) are supported as optional backends, but Ollama is the primary engine. Your code never has to leave your machine.

Unlike cloud-first AI editors, Quanta is designed around local inference. The agent loop, tool execution, LSP integration, checkpoint system, and inline completions all happen locally through a Rust backend that communicates with the editor via JSON-RPC over TCP.

**Key design principles:**

- The extension is a thin UI layer — all agent logic lives in the Rust backend
- Communication via newline-delimited JSON-RPC 2.0 over TCP (localhost only)
- The backend manages tool execution, LSP reverse-RPC, checkpoints, sessions, and MCP
- Cloud providers (OpenAI, Anthropic) are optional — Ollama is the primary inference engine

Quanta provides deep LSP integration that feeds real-time diagnostics to the model:

**Push-based diagnostics**— VS Code sends diagnostics to the backend cache as they change** Per-file version tracking**— Ensures diagnostics are fresh and correctly scoped** Deduplication**— Merges diagnostics from multiple sources (LSP, tree-sitter)** Auto-refresh**— Diagnostics are re-fetched after agent file edits** Tree-sitter fallback**— Syntax-based diagnostics for languages without an LSP** Language-specific configuration**— Auto-configures LSP servers for 20+ languages

**Supported LSP features:**

- Diagnostics (errors, warnings, info, hints)
- Go to definition
- Find references
- Code actions (quick fixes, refactorings)
- Apply code action (with edit tracking)
- Rename symbol (workspace-wide)

**Auto-configured languages:** C#, TypeScript/JavaScript, Rust, Python, Go, Java, Kotlin, Dart, Ruby, F#, Erlang, Haskell, D, R, LaTeX, and more.

Quanta creates automatic **workspace-level snapshots** using a shadow git repository — completely separate from your project's own git repo.

**Automatic**— A checkpoint is saved before every agent write action** Works without git**— Your project doesn't need to be a git repo** Workspace-level**— Covers edits, deletes, moves, and terminal-generated changes** Browseable**— View checkpoint timeline with messages and timestamps** Restorable**— Revert the entire workspace to any checkpoint** Diffable**— Compare any checkpoint against current state or another checkpoint** Deletable**— Select and delete individual checkpoints or all at once** Safe**— Checkpoints are stored in`~/.quanta/checkpoints/`

and never touch your project

Every agent edit is tracked in a per-edit history with full undo/redo support:

**Diff preview**— See exactly what changed before accepting** Accept/reject individually**— Review each edit one at a time** Accept/reject all**— Bulk operations for multi-file changes** Undo**— Revert specific edits after they've been applied** Redo**— Re-apply undone edits** Full diff view**— Open a complete diff in a separate editor panel** Edit history panel**— Timeline of all edits in the current session

Route different models to different tasks for optimal performance:

| Task | Config Setting | Description |
|---|---|---|
| Main chat | `quanta.defaultModel` |
Primary model for agent conversations |
| Sub-agents | `quanta.subagentModel` |
Model for spawned sub-agents |
| Summarization | `quanta.summarizationModel` |
Model for auto-generating conversation titles |
| Inline completion | `quanta.inlineCompletion.model` |
Coder model for FIM completions |

Fine-tune each model individually via the Local Model Override Settings panel (`~/.quanta/model_overrides.json`

):

| Setting | Options | Description |
|---|---|---|
| Think level | Low / Medium / High | Reasoning depth for thinking models |
| Temperature | 0.0–2.0 | Sampling temperature |
| Top-p | 0.0–1.0 | Nucleus sampling threshold |
| Top-k | 1–100 | Top-k sampling |
| Num predict multiplier | 1x–10x | Scale max output tokens |
| Tool call mode | Parallel / Sequential | How the model calls tools |
| Edit format | WholeFile / UnifiedDiff / FindReplace | Preferred file editing strategy |
| Context window | Custom | Override the model's context length |
| Prefer write_file | On / Off | Prefer whole-file writes (with fallback to edit/diff) |
| Preserve thinking | On / Off | Keep thinking content during context compaction |
| Max empty retries | 1–10 | Retries for empty completions (thinking models) |
| Max unfinished retries | 1–10 | Retries when LSP errors remain |

**Override priority:** User override > Built-in profile > Baseline defaults
